Jennifer Aniston Pregnant Plans After Wedding to Justin Theroux? 'We're The Millers' Star Talks Maternal Instincts
First comes love, then comes marriage, then comes baby in a carriage...
Well, at least no marriage and babies yet for Jennifer Aniston, 44, and fiance Justin Theroux, 41, but the Friends star recently gushed about how amazing parents they'll be the Glamour magazine's September issue.
During the interview conducted by her co-star Jason Sudelkis, Aniston opened up about her relationship with Theroux, revealing how great of dad he will be.
"I know Justin, for instance, has extremely amazing paternal instincts. Because [growing up] he had to sort of become the parent. I think when you have to become the parent when you're a younger person, you learn those instincts," the actress said.
Sudelkis pointed out that he noticed how maternal Aniston was towards co-star Emma Roberrs on the We Are The Millers set. The star admitted that she indeed was.
"I did," Aniston said, "But she's wise beyond her years," she said, adding, "I think I've done it all throughout my life," she said.
As Aniston and Theroux are approaching their one-year engagement mark, she said she's in no rush to tie the knot.
"We just want to do it when it's perfect, and we're not rushed, and no one is rushing from a job or rushing to a job," the actress told Associated Press Saturday. And, you know, we already feel married."
Aniston and Theroux got engaged on his birthday last August after dating for more than a year. Aniston revaled that rumors about her wedding date aren't true. "We have yet to set any dates. There have been no canceled weddings. There have been no postponed weddings," Actress said. "There have been no arguments about where to get married. Just clearing all that up."
Back in April, the actress admitted that wedding planning might make her "crazy," revealing that she hadn't picked out a wedding dress yet.
